This is a private foundation. Peers are foundations of similar asset size (Under $1M), because foundation pay scales with assets under management, not revenue.

Sector benchmark

What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king executives earn in Arizona

THE GEORGE WORKMAN FOUNDATION reported no executive compensation in its latest filing. For context, the highest-paid executive at a comparable philanthropy, voluntarism & grantmaking organization in Arizona earns a median of $35,000.

25th percentile
$13k
Median
$35,000
75th percentile
$93k
90th percentile
$192k

These are philanthropy, voluntarism & grantmaking sector-wide figures, not this organization's reported pay. Based on 239 organizations across 239 filings (2021 – 2024).
